Story:

I lost my left eye because I was attacked by three guys, and it looks like it works, but it really doesn’t. I only have one eye. I remember how, in two short weeks, my brain learned how to live with one eye. It was strange because with binocular vision, your body works perfectly. If you lose this ability, your body doesn’t know where things are really located. It was a demand from my body to open up other ways of perceiving and learn how to make connections.

The other thing is I started paying attention to my body. I was socialised as a boy, and boys really strongly detach from their bodies, and losing my eye helped me to understand that I have a body and that I have to care for it and pay attention to how it works.

– Anonymous
